Well we find ourselves with a bit of a dilemma on our hands and I wouldn't mind your thoughts on this one.

Back last year our family wagon threw a rod on the M4 and has since been parked up. A week or so later we went and bought a different MPV (a VW Touran) so that the wife had a means of transportation and I didn't have to do the school run in a 7 tonne HGV (which was interesting!)

 

The Mitsubishi is a '56 plate Grandis Warrior turbo diesel, being the Warrior edition it obviously has full leather interior, all of the usual toys and to be fair is in bloody good condition. We figured that prior to the engine issue it was worth around the £7500 in the current market, but of course that's with a running engine.

 

The engine is a VW lump, similar to the Outlander and a few VW's though the Grandis varient seems to be few and far between (I suppose they rarely go wrong).

 

Anyway, we're weighing up the pro's and con's of either storing it for a bit longer until we have time to source an engine and fit it/have it fitted (which is difficult as we're moving to a farm out in the sticks and have several other cars and caravans that also need to come with us), or alternately we could sell it as a non runner (which clearly would be the easier option but would mean we would get a lot less for it).

 

Realistically it wouldn't have the engine sorted by the time we moved so it would have to be trailored and then sorted once we were settled. Breaking isn't an option as the same issues with transportaion etc applies.

 

We could as I say, sell it as a non runner but how would you determine what it's worth in that instance (there are no Mitsubishi Grandis non runners being sold at present as far as I can tell so wouldn't have a clue where to start)

 

Any suggestions guys?
